Output e52c02d129891afd72e702a904f7fa209c7df66585e0ec382ed95a00b61c7899:4

value
12526796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d586037a3515168f619752e9c02c6a1b7e9fb686 OP_EQUAL
address
MTNAhiYYBxnrRcQTy2kB6dXqf5X5oMxPFf
transaction
e52c02d129891afd72e702a904f7fa209c7df66585e0ec382ed95a00b61c7899
spent
true